Hassan said in a gathering that included Abu Hurairah, "I ask you by Allah, Abu Hurairah, did you hear the Messenger of Allah ﷺ say, 'Answer on my behalf. O Allah, support him with the Holy Spirit'?"Abu Hurairah replied, "By Allah, yes."
حدثنا عبد الرزاق أخبرنا معمر عن الزهري
أن حسان قال في حلقة فيهم أبو هريرة أنشدك الله يا أبا هريرة هل سمعت رسول الله ﷺ يقول أجب عني أيدك الله بروح القدس فقال اللهم نعم
Its isnad is sahih. Muslim related it in 2:259 through the route of Abdul-Razzaq from Mamar, with this same isnad. He also related it both before and after this, through other routes, at length and in brief, from Abu Hurairah. Bukhari related it in 6:221 through the route of Sufyan, who is Ibn Uyayna, from Zuhri, with this same isnad, at length. He also related it in 1:456 and 10:453, with two other isnads, from Zuhri, from Abu Salama bin Abdul-Rahman, from Abu Hurairah. The Hafiz said that this comes from the narration of Saeed bin Musayab, from Abu Hurairah, or from Hassan, and that he did not witness this exchange with Hassan, since the narration of Bukhari and Muslim states that this exchange took place in the time of Umar. Ismaili related it through the narration of Abdul-Jabbar bin Ala, from Sufyan, who said, "I did not memorize this from Zuhri except from Saeed, from Abu Hurairah." According to this, it seems Abu Hurairah told Saeed the story some time after it occurred. This is why Ismaili said, "The wording of Bukhari's version has the appearance of being a disconnected (mursal) narration." And it is as he said. The answer to this has become clear through this narration.
